Why would OP dump the car when it has a minor, albeit annoying, problem only when cold? Not everyone poops money..
I didn't say it caused this problem, just it does introduce unusual behaviour. I was referring to another thread where someone had gone through 3 "failed" transmissions, wouldn't shift, etc., until finally he changed the battery and the problem went away. Turns out to be a fairly common problem among other types of vehicles, not just ours. If you have access to a similar battery, I say give it a shot.. If it works I will run out and buy one too
Well I'm glad to know I'm not the only one out there having this problem. Where exactly did u hear the battery can cause these sort of problems? I'm contemplating switching batteries with my sister just to see if it works but by the way the problem feels I can't imagine it being the batter since it goes away once the car is warm and besides that why would a battery randomly causse rpm jump and bogging/hesitation. Doesn't sound right to me. It feels like a fuel pump issue as if the fuel isn't being delivered at the right pressure causing jumping rpms and occasional hesitation until the gas is flowing through.

I may be in luck because I was inspecting my battery and noticed the red one which I think is the positive the terminal is like bent and is not hugging the battery good enough to the point where you can twist it and it moves around it but the other one does not move at all. I'm going to replace the terminal tomorrow and let you know what happens. Pray for me!!

i'm with the fuelpump/fuel filter camp.
Try this, Put the key in and put in in ACC/II for like 1minute before you start.
The fuel pump would be pumping up during that time.
So this test would help you eliminate fuel pressure as an issue.

Wattup everyone. So its been about two days and I haven't noticed the problem anymore so it seems to be fixed knock on wood! So everyone check your battery terminals make sure they are completely tight and not bent in any way to make sure they fully grab the battery.
